On This Day In Vernon Canadians History:

Forty seven years ago today (June 16th 1979) The Vernon Daily News released an article stating the Vernon Canadians were in trouble and the future of the hockey team is uncertain. A group of local businessmen that purchased the hockey team before the 1978-79 season have said they will not operate the team in the 1979-80 season.

The Vernon Canadians were one of seven different team names Vernon's junior hockey team has had since joining the league in 1961. The Vernon Canadians were around for the 1978-79 season, took a leave of absence for the 1979-80 season, before re-joining the league as the Vernon Lakers for the 1980-81 season.
